Informazioni su questa gara
The Tri-State Warrior Run is an annual run and walk held on the historic grounds of the Illinois Veterans Home, a campus established in 1886. The event features a 1 Mile Walk and 5K, 10K, and half marathon races. Chip timing is provided for the running distances, and virtual options are available for those unable to attend in person. Proceeds benefit Tri-State Warrior Outreach, an organization that assists local veterans and their families, and the event has supported veterans since 2012.
The routes begin and end behind the Administration building on the Veterans Home grounds. Runners will pass historic architecture, wooded areas, Deer Park, U.S. military memorials, the Avenue of Flags, Sunset Cemetery, and the Medal of Honor Memorial before finishing the Cedar Creek Trail loop. The 5K, 10K, and half marathon courses include hills and cross railroad tracks, meaning a passing train could cause a temporary stop. Participants who finish receive dog tag-style medals, a detail aligning with the race's veteran-focused mission.
